The International Day of Light is a legacy activity of the highly successful 2015 International Year of Light and Light-based Technologies (IYL). The IYL included more than 13,000 activities that took place in 147 countries, reaching an estimated audience of more than 100 million, and raising worldwide awareness of the achievement of light science and its applications. Now, the International Day of Light (IDL) will provide an annual focal point for the continued appreciation of the central role that light plays in the lives of the citizens of the world in areas of science, culture and art, education, sustainable development, and in fields as diverse as medicine, communications and energy. The recurring IDL date of May 16 marks the anniversary of the first successful operation of a laser by physicist and engineer Theodore Maiman in 1960. SPIE, the international society for optics and photonics, is an IDL Steering Committee member and has been a leader in launching and supporting both the IYL and the IDL.
